Kuldebar & Phryxol: It is the Alternate WALL texture that will get rid of most of the horrible Bethesde gaps/seams.

 

Use Main file + Alternate WALL only and everything will blend it very well.

You might still try PPR and check the results. You will know pretty easily if the mismatch is severe. Depending on the texture pack and the author's style, if the textures follow close to vanilla than the PPR vanilla will work just fine.

 

Also keep in mind, if you delve into the file structure of the PPR folders, you can hide or single out specific cities and areas, etc. basically deciding what you wish to use.
